Meaning and Interpretation : Wittgenstein, Henry James, and Literary Knowledge /

This book examined Wittgenstein's account of the importance of particularized usage and of context in determining the meaning of word or work of art. Adopting a Wittgensteinian method in close readings of the short fiction of Henry James, the author revealed how literary interpretation itself may be...
